## Kickoff Notes — ChipGate Reader

Quick recap for the Harborfell Marathon setup: the trackside timing-chip readers need firmware flashed before Thursday's dry run, and the mat at the 10k split has been flaky, so test it twice. Spare antennas are in the blue crate. Don't reorder cabling without checking first — it's mapped to the scoring van. All hardware questions go to the lead listed below.

approver of yahig-kagup = Ralok Sorael

Agreed remediations: purge-acknowledgement receipts in their API, and a quarterly failover test we can observe. Both are tracked in our vendor register under the Brightmere entry. Future maintainers should verify the remediation status at each contract review and raise gaps with Brightmere's technical liaison at the address below.

escalation mailbox, kaweg-kahif: druwyn.sordor@nelvroworks.corp

Several plugin authors have reported that the shared integration suite fails intermittently with connection resets during the settlement phase. We've traced this to the sandbox database's connection pool being exhausted when more than six plugin suites run concurrently; it is not a fault in your plugin code. Until we raise the pool limit next sprint, please serialize your test runs and set a 10-second connect timeout. The affected sandbox is reachable via the connection string below.

database URL for bahop-yagep: mssql://sildor_svc:35ha7jz@db-fb6d.nelvrodyn.example:5432/casath

Minutes — Management Meeting, Arden & Pell Manufacturing. Prepared for the incoming director. The joint venture proposal with Norvane Coatings was discussed at length. The venture would combine our Grayford plant capacity with Norvane's resin technology, targeting the marine-finishes market. Equity split of 60/40 was favoured, subject to valuation of the Grayford assets. Legal review begins next month. The confidential venture outline agreed by attendees follows directly below.

confidential, badup-hawef: The finance team signed off on a budget of $12.8 million for Project Eliael. The renewal with Wenaxix Foods closes at $44.4 million a year, 49 percent above the last contract.